A new type of covalent organic framework (COF) was achieved using combination of structrally rigid and conformationally othorganal building blocks. The N-2-aryl-substituted triazole derivative (NAT-CHO) was prepared with co-planar conformation among the three aromatic rings as the "flat" building block. The 4, 4′, 4′′, 4′′′-(ethene-1, 1, 2, 2-tetrayl)tetraaniline) (ETTA) was applied as the "twist" building block. A 2D sheet of network was obtained through imine formation. The resulting NAT-COF gave excellent thermal and chemical stability, survived aqueous solutions from pH 5 to 13. With large-size building blocks, the porous framework NAT-COF gave efficient gas adsorption with excellent selectivity of C3 propane over C1 me-thane, suggesting its potential application for selective gas capture and separation.
